What this package is
Edit is the version you can edit yourself, with nobody to call and nothing to wait for.
What really changes is how fast things get updated. A business with monthly offers, or new work every week, will quietly stop updating if every change means asking someone. Then the site slowly becomes abandoned.
It also covers a bilingual site for businesses with foreign customers: one button to switch, and both languages edited from the same back office.

Questions about this package
Is the back office hard to use?
It is built to feel like editing a note. Tap the words you want to change, type over them, save. Images are dragged in. I run a separate training session with a manual you can reopen, and for the first 30 days you can ask as much as you like.
Can I break the site by editing it?
Not by changing words and pictures, because the back office only opens up content, never the page structure. It also keeps the previous version, so anything can be rolled back if you do not like it.
Do you translate it as well?
I build the bilingual system and translate the main pages to start. Anything you add later you put in both languages from the same back office. If you want the whole site professionally translated, that is charged separately and I tell you the price first.
How is this different from using WordPress?
You get the same ability to edit, without plugins to update every month and without the way in that WordPress sites keep getting broken into. It loads far faster, and the back office holds only the buttons you actually use rather than thirty menus nobody can tell apart.
If we stop working with you, does the site survive?
Yes. The code and the hosting are in your own account from day one, with documentation another developer can pick up. I do not lock clients in by holding their things.
